Sure! Here's a detailed outline for an MS Project course, covering foundational to advanced topics:
MS Project Course Content
Introduction to MS Project
- Overview of MS Project interface
- Understanding project management concepts
- Navigating the ribbon, views, and tables
- Configuring project options and settings
Project Setup and Planning
- Creating a new project
- Defining project information (start date, finish date, project calendar)
- Setting up project properties and metadata
- Defining and managing project calendars (base, resource, task)
Creating and Defining Tasks
- Adding tasks to the project
- Organizing tasks into phases and sub-tasks
- Setting task durations and dependencies
- Understanding task types (fixed units, fixed work, fixed duration)
- Using task constraints and deadlines
Creating and Managing Resources
- Defining resource types (work, material, cost)
- Adding resources to the project
- Assigning resources to tasks
- Managing resource availability and calendars
- Handling resource overallocation and levelling
Task Relationships and Scheduling
- Defining and assigning task dependencies (FS, SS, FF, SF)
- Understanding lags and leads
- Using the Gantt Chart for scheduling
- Understanding the Critical Path Method (CPM)
- Analyzing the project schedule (critical path, slack, float)
Resource and Cost Management
- Assigning costs to resources and tasks
- Tracking project costs (planned, actual, remaining)
- Analyzing cost performance
- Using cost rates tables
- Managing and analyzing budget resources
Baseline and Progress Tracking
- Creating and managing project baselines
- Updating task progress (percent complete, actual start, actual finish)
- Tracking project performance against the baseline
- Using Earned Value Analysis (EVA)
Project Reporting and Analysis
- Creating and customizing views (Gantt Chart, Network Diagram, Calendar)
- Using built-in reports and dashboards
- Customizing tables, filters, and groups
- Exporting data to other formats (Excel, PDF)
- Printing project information
Advanced Task and Resource Management
- Understanding and using task constraints
- Implementing recurring tasks
- Splitting tasks and managing interruptions
- Using advanced resource allocation techniques
- Handling complex resource leveling scenarios
Managing Multiple Projects
- Creating and managing a master project
- Linking tasks between projects
- Sharing resources across projects using a resource pool
- Consolidating projects for portfolio management
Collaboration and Integration
- Sharing project files and collaborating with team members
- Integrating MS Project with other Microsoft Office applications (Excel, Outlook, SharePoint)
- Using cloud-based collaboration tools (Microsoft Project Online)
- Importing and exporting data from other project management tools
Project Work
- Setting up a sample project: Defining tasks, resources, and schedules
- Developing a project baseline and tracking progress
- Generating and customizing reports for project status
- Managing a complex project with multiple dependencies and resources
Summary and Review
- Recap of key concepts and workflows
- Best practices for efficient project management with MS Project
- Tips and tricks for advanced MS Project users
- Preparing for professional certification exams (if applicable)
Certification and Next Steps
- Certification exam preparation (Microsoft Certified: Project Management Certification)
- Continuing education resources and advanced training
- Exploring advanced MS Project features and integrations
This outline provides a comprehensive structure for learning MS Project, ensuring that students gain a strong foundation in project setup, task and resource management, scheduling, cost management, reporting, and collaboration, and are prepared to apply their skills to professional project management scenarios.